About ZIP Code 34034

APO AA 34034 provides military postal service to the U.S. Embassy in Buenos Aires, Argentina, located at Avenida Colombia 4300 in the Palermo neighborhood. Argentina holds the status of Major Non-NATO Ally, reflecting the strong defense cooperation between the two nations. The embassy compound includes the main chancery, the nearby Bosch Palace (Ambassador's residence), and support facilities. Mail uses Unit 4334 and routes through the USPS Miami International Service Center.

The United States recognized the Argentine predecessor state on January 27, 1823, establishing one of the oldest American diplomatic relationships in South America. The mission was elevated to embassy status on October 1, 1914. Argentina has been a Major Non-NATO Ally since 1998, participating in peacekeeping operations and regional security initiatives. The embassy coordinates significant bilateral programs in trade, education, and scientific cooperation.

Argentina actively contributes to United Nations peacekeeping operations worldwide and maintains defense cooperation agreements with the United States. The embassy serves one of the largest American expatriate communities in South America and handles significant visa processing and citizen services. For emergencies involving U.S. citizens, contact +54-11-5777-4533. Personnel sending mail should use the format: Name, Unit 4334, APO AA 34034. Typical delivery times range from 10-14 days through the Miami gateway.
